This innovative orthosis boasts a simple yet functional design, allowing for easy at-home adjustments. The system of interconnected "bead" strings between the thigh supports and shoulder straps allows for precise control over the hip flexion angle. The degree of abduction is easily adjustable using the central spreader. Removable, soft terry cloth shoulder pads ensure comfort and hygiene during extended use. Easy-to-use fasteners make application and removal quick and simple.
The Tübingen orthosis is indicated for infants diagnosed with hip dysplasia, specifically Graf types IIa and IIb. It's also suitable for types IIc and IId under the continuous supervision of a pediatrician. By maintaining controlled hip abduction at an angle of ≥90°, the orthosis encourages the proper development of the acetabulum (hip socket) and promotes healthy hip joint formation.
